42Crunch
What is this tool?
42Crunch audits OpenAPI specifications for security flaws and detects runtime anomalies in APIs.
How much does it cost?
42Crunch offers a free tier with basic features; advanced capabilities require paid plans.
Does it have a free plan?
Yes, a free plan is available for individuals with limited features.
What integrations does it support?
It integrates with CI/CD pipelines but does not offer a public API for other integrations.
Who is it best for?
Security engineers and DevSecOps teams focused on API security and anomaly detection.
ClaraVision
What is this tool?
ClaraVision is an AI tool that detects anomalies in industrial images to improve manufacturing quality control.
How much does it cost?
ClaraVision offers custom enterprise pricing; no public pricing details are available.
Does it have a free plan?
No, ClaraVision does not offer a free or trial plan.
What integrations does it support?
Integration details are custom and tailored for enterprise manufacturing systems.
Who is it best for?
It is best for manufacturing teams needing automated visual anomaly detection for quality control.
